    Every album or so they do a song like this, where they leave out the vocal percussion and just stand in a circle around the mic and sing five-part harmony. Rumor is this original song from their second EP was based on a song called "My Heart with You" by The Rescues which was important to them in their early days in Los Angeles. Other songs in this style include a cover of Elvis' "Can't Help Falling in Love", an original lullaby by Scott called "Light in the Hallway" and some of their Christmas arrangements. And they finally did a cover of "My Heart with You" on 2021's Evergreen album, and a gorgeous live version of it for their Brigham Young Christmas special.

    In 2019 on their world tour, some members of Westboro Baptist Church were protesting loudly outside one of their concerts because Mitch and Scott are openly gay. In response, they turned off their mics and sang this song, drowning out the protestors with just their voices. It's so powerful to hear them drowning out homophobia with just their voices singing a song of peace. It makes me emotional every time. You can watch it here if you're interested.
